Abstract
Recently, many papers have appeared dealing with the distributivity of fuzzy implications over t-norms, t-conorms and uninorms. These equations have a very important role to play in efficient inferencing in approximate reasoning, especially fuzzy control systems. In [2] we have discussed the distributivity of continuous functions, in particular implication operations, over t-representable t-norms, generated from the product t-norm, in intuitionistic fuzzy sets theory. In this work we continue investigations for interval-valued fuzzy sets theory, but without any regular assumptions on an unknown function \(\mathcal{I}\).
